How many urinalysis and urine cultures are necessary?

Bart J. Laan et al.

Summary: The study found that unnecessary urine testing is common in non-surgical patients in the Netherlands. Cancelling urine testing orders after a negative dipstick could result in significant cost savings and may potentially reduce overtreatment of asymptomatic bacteriuria.

EUROPEAN JOURNAL OF INTERNAL MEDICINE (2021)

Evaluation of evidence-based urinalysis reflex to culture criteria: Impact on reducing antimicrobial usage

Mohammad Ourani et al.

Summary: Implementation of evidence-based urinalysis reflex criteria can effectively reduce unnecessary antibiotic usage, with the new criteria showing high predictive value in predicting positive urine cultures.

INTERNATIONAL JOURNAL OF INFECTIOUS DISEASES (2021)
